WebJul 13, 2024 · If your income is $90,000 and you deduct $20,000, your adjusted gross income is $70,000. Assuming a 24% tax rate, your tax bill is 24% of $70,000 — $16,800. If you had taken the standard deduction, your tax bill would have been 24% of $78,000, or $18,720. In this example, itemizing the deductions saves you $1,920.
